USC Falls Short At Texas A&M, 35-28

USC allowed a season-high 321 rushing yards to Texas A&M and freshman quarterback Kyler Murray led the Aggies to a 35-28 win in his first career start Saturday in College Station, Texas.

Newberry Blows Out Lenoir-Rhyne 52-14

The Newberry Wolves ended a four-year drought and won the Bishops Trophy with a resounding 52-14 win over the Lenoir-Rhyne Bears at Moretz Stadium on Saturday afternoon.

Freshman Murray leads Texas A&M in 35-28 win over S Carolina

COLLEGE STATION, Texas (AP) — Highly touted true freshman quarterback Kyler Murray ran for 156 yards and threw for 223 more in his first start for Texas A&M, and the Aggies ended a two-game slide with a 35-28 win over South Carolina on Saturday.

Ex-record setter Lattimore on search advisory panel

COLUMBIA, S.C. (AP) — South Carolina touchdown record holder Marcus Lattimore is on the seven-person advisory panel helping athletic director Ray Tanner find a permanent football replacement for Steve Spurrier.

Ray Earns Weekly SEC Soccer Honor

Gamecock senior Carly Ray earned Co-Defensive Player of the Week honors from the Southeastern Conference after her two-goal outing against Tennessee on Thursday night.

Lexington To Host USC Baseball Scrimmage

Officials from the Lexington County Recreation & Aging Commission, in cooperation with Shanahan & Company Sports Management along with USC Gamecocks Head Baseball Coach Chad Holbrook announced today that the University of South Carolina Gamecocks Fall World Series Garnet and Black game 4 will be played at the Lexington County Baseball Stadium. This exciting event will take place Thursday November 5th at 7:05pm. Gates will open at 5:30pm. All tickets are $5.00. Proceeds will benefit the Salvation of the Army of the Midlands to assist in their flood relief efforts.

USC Punter Up For Ray Guy Award

University of South Carolina junior punter Sean Kelly is among 79 candidates nominated for the 2015 Ray Guy Award, which identifies the nation’s top collegiate punter, it was announced today.

Single-Game Tickets On Sale For USC Hoops

Select South Carolina men’s and women’s basketball single-game tickets go on sale to the general public on Mon., Nov. 2, at 10 a.m. For the women’s games, general admission tickets for all games except vs. UConn will go on sale for $8 for adult and $4 for youth (17 and under). For the men’s games, all single-game tickets for non-conference games will go on sale for $20 in the lower level and $14 in the upper level. There are also mini-plans available for men’s games.
